If you are new to rowing you’ll start off on indoor rowing machines to learn the basics of the rowing stroke. When you’re ready, we’ll get you on the water, normally in boats for 1 or 2 people. We will tie a rope to your boat and have floats on it until you get the hang of things so that you’re safe.

The Learn2Rows are for those in Years 6 to 10, from age 11 to 15.

No, Just wear leggings, trackies or shorts, a t-shirt and jumper or your school PE kit. We also have lots of kit you can use if you need any.

Possibly, but when you start out, we put you in stable boats, and we attach floats to make the boats even more stable.

Yes. If you can’t swim, or aren’t a confident swimmer you’ll wear a life jacket when you’re in the boat. We run ‘swimming confidence’ lessons on a Friday after school just for Infinity Boat Club rowers if you need some time in the pool. These lessons are also free and we can provide swim suits, swim shorts, swim hats and goggles.

Normally, yes. However, we are a charity and have funding so that everything we do is FREE. The Learn2Row is free, there are no membership fees, training sessions are free and we even provide racing kit free of charge.

It’s better if you can come to all 4 days because you’ll make the most progress, but if you need to miss a day, that’s fine.
